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
753634 869870 24658
226102 77128 01226194
226102 77128 01226194
04387997 525661 652219 80971980169
All about undefined
Interested in learning more?
226102 77128 01226194
04387997 525661 652219 80971980169
See more
45902 52445
46733046 650909243 58113097
See more
7258 155522 505866984
6047765 8674 798442
See more